ROLE SUMMARY

As a full-time Key Holder, you may be the first point of contact for our customers when they enter the store; you will help to create the energy and excitement around Fluent products, providing the right solutions and knowledge needed for patients to safely use our products. You understand that the Fluent dispensary is dedicated to delivering a customer experience unlike any other. It starts with you reviewing a doctors recommendation. And with the support of your store team members, you match those needs with the right products. Every day is an opportunity for you to turn another Fluent visitor into a loyal Fluent customer.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Completes opening and closing responsibilities accurately and efficiently and ensures cash handling standards are met, and company funds are secured.
  • Ability to deliver great customer experiences in any environment and to be invigorated by constant personal interaction
  • Ability, willingness, and competency to open or close the store, conduct daily inventory, receive deliveries, and lock or unlock the dispensary.
  • Activate or deactivate the alarms as applicable
  • Conduct batch inventory count
  • Distribute and assign cash drawers
  • Use available resources efficiently to assess the customers health conditions and needs
  • Escalate unresolved issues to the appropriate supervisor.
  • Assist on deliverys as applicable
  • Record details of each customer interaction and any actions taken
  • Follow up on any customer issues requiring additional research
  • Ensures a clean and organized dispensary for our patients.
  • Contributes to a positive and inclusive work environment
  • Maintain adequate knowledge of the product guide and understand the benefits of Medical Cannabis
  • Communicate with the Director of Retail Operations, general manager, and / or assistant general manager regarding the status of issues
